What is Taiwankura EBITDA Margin %?

Taiwankura TPE:9911 -0.36% 99 EBITDA Margin % is 20.66% as of Dec. 2025, which is 11% above its 10-year median of 18.60. GuruFocus rates TPE:9911 with a GF Score™ of 99/100 and a GF Value™ of NT$90.75 (Fairly Valued). The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review. Among 429 Furnishings, Fixtures & Appliances companies, Taiwankura ranks better than 87.65% on this metric.

EBITDA Margin % is calculated as EBITDA divided by its Revenue. Taiwankura's EBITDA for the three months 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$528 Mil. Taiwankura's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2025 was NT$2,555 Mil. Therefore, Taiwankura's EBITDA marg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was 20.66%.


Taiwankura  (TPE:9911) EBITDA Margin % Explanation

EBITDA Margin % is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ue. It is an performance metric measuring company's operating profitability. EBITDA Margin takes depreciation and amortization, interest expense and tax into account, which makes it easy to compare the relative profitability of companies of different sizes in the same industry.

Taiwankura EBITDA Margin % Calculation

EBITDA margin is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Taiwankura's EBITDA Margin % for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=1974.984/10274.605
=19.22 %

Taiwankura's EBITDA Margin %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(Q: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=527.878/2555.413
=20.66 %

Taiwankura Business Description

Address Yatan Road, No. 436, Section 4, Daya District, Taichung, TWN, 429
Taiwan Sakura Corp mainly manufactures and sells gas cookers, water heaters, kitchen appliances, furniture, building materials, metal hardware parts, sports equipment, electric hand tools, sanitary equipment, and whole bathrooms. The Group's reporting departments are: Gas Appliances, Kitchenware, Sakura Enterprise (British Virgin Islands) Ltd., and other operating segments. Maximum revenue is derived from the Gas Appliances Department, which is mainly responsible for the manufacturing and trading of gas appliances. The Kitchenware Department is mainly responsible for the manufacturing and trading of system kitchenware and its related components. Geographically, it derives maximum revenue from Taiwan, and the rest from China (including Hong Kong), Vietnam, and other regions.
